Poland Invests in Education Reforms to Empower Future Generations
Poland is taking significant steps to reform its education system with a focus on improving quality, accessibility, and technological integration. The government, in collaboration with educators, schools, and private organizations, is introducing new curricula, modern teaching methods, and digital learning tools. These reforms aim to prepare students for the demands of a rapidly changing global economy while fostering critical thinking, creativity, and practical skills. One of the key focuses of Poland’s education reforms is modernizing teaching methods. Traditional lecture-based approaches are being complemented by project-based learning, collaborative activities, and practical problem-solving exercises. This approach encourages students to think critically, work effectively in teams, and develop real-world skills that are applicable beyond the classroom. Teachers receive ongoing training to adopt innovative strategies and keep up with advances in pedagogy. Digital learning is at the forefront of the education strategy. Classrooms are equipped with interactive boards, tablets, and software that allow for personalized learning experiences. Online platforms provide students with access to a wealth of resources, virtual labs, and e-books, making learning more flexible and engaging. These tools also enable teachers to monitor progress, tailor instruction to individual needs, and identify areas where students require additional support. Higher education and vocational training are receiving equal attention. Universities are updating programs to align with industry demands, emphasizing STEM (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ics) fields, entrepreneurship, and research. Vocational schools are offering practical training in trades and technical skills to meet labor market needs. Partnerships between schools and businesses provide internships, apprenticeships, and mentorship opportunities, helping students transition smoothly from education to employment. In addition to curriculum and technology, Poland is working to improve educational infrastructure. Schools are being renovated, new libraries are being built, and sports and arts facilities are being enhanced. These improvements create a more stimulating and safe environment for students, promoting both academic achievement and personal development. Rural schools, in particular, are receiving special support to reduce disparities in access and quality compared to urban areas. Inclusive education is a central theme of Poland’s reforms. Programs for students with disabilities, language support for immigrant children, and initiatives promoting gender equality are being implemented to ensure that all students have equal opportunities. Awareness campaigns and teacher training emphasize the importance of diversity, empathy, and respect within educational settings, creating a more supportive and equitable learning environment.
